PEA (Pisum sativum)

It grows very well with carrots, turnips, radishes, cucumbers, corn, beans and potatoes, as well as most aromatic herbs. A favourite of children, who usually eat it straight from the pods, raw.

It is sown directly, as soon as the soil softens — in February or March — and sown again every 2 weeks, right up to the end of May, so that you have a continuous harvest.
